Choosing Your Bachelorette Vehicle

Group size and the style of the day set the vehicle. A quick guide:

  • Up to 14: a sprinter-style limo for a small, sleek group
  • 15 to 20: a small party bus, the bachelorette favorite
  • 20 to 40: a larger party bus for a big group of friends
  • 40-plus: a large party bus or a coordinated pair

For most bachelorette parties a party bus is the pick, with the fun and the space to make the ride part of the celebration. For a chic, smaller group, a sprinter limo brings an upscale feel. Bachelorette Party Bus Costs

Party buses are usually quoted hourly with a minimum, and weekend rates run a bit higher. As a ballpark, a small party bus generally runs about $200 to $470 per hour on weekends, with larger buses higher, depending on the date and size. Daytime Bachelorette Ideas

Not every bachelorette is a late night out. Plenty of groups prefer a daytime celebration built around wineries, breweries, brunch, or a spa day, and a party bus or coach handles those just as smoothly. A winery and brewery tour lets the group taste and relax without anyone watching the clock or the road, and the bus carries everyone between stops and home at the end. For a bride who would rather sip than dance, a daytime route is a great alternative to the classic night out, and it works well for mixed-age groups too.

Daytime celebrations also leave room to combine activities. A group might start with brunch, visit a winery in the afternoon, and finish with an early dinner, all on one bus with the driving handled.
